Yaoundé V mayor, Augustin Balla has come under scathing criticism after elements of his council police brutalised pressmen yesterday.
Bertrand Tsasse, pressman of Canal 2 in Yaoundé was beaten up by the security elements of the council during an exchange with commercial bike riders.
The municipal policemen, reports say, accused Bertrand and his colleagues of having incited the bike riders to engage in a brawl with them.
Sources have however denied the allegations, stating that the act was done out of pure malice.
“The journalists are falsely accused of inciting the strike action of the bike riders,” MMI is told.
The municipal police as well as the council mayor have remained silent over the incident.
The incident it should be recalled, happened a few days to the International Day for Press Freedom.
